Combat Strategies

  • Use marking and focus fire to quickly remove high‑threat enemies.
  • Exploit enemy rank weaknesses and switch to heroes with multi‑rank skills in mixed battles.
  • Manage blight/bleed with appropriate heroes and trinkets; bring bandages or heroes with strong cleansing abilities.
  • Avoid overextending low‑HP heroes; use guard/defend skills and move skills to reposition.
  • Use holy water, shovels, keys strategically; clearing obstacles early saves time and stress.

Affliction System: Heroes don't just take physical damage; they accumulate stress. High stress can lead to debilitating afflictions like paranoia or masochism, or rare moments of heroic virtue.

Turn-Based Strategic Combat: Combat relies heavily on positioning. Each hero has specific skills that can only be used from certain ranks against specific enemy ranks.

Permadeath and Procedural Dungeons: When a hero dies, they are gone forever. Every expedition into the randomly generated dungeons is a high-stakes gamble.

Hamlet Management: Between runs, players must rebuild their ancestral home, using the Tavern or Abbey to manage hero stress. Version Specifics

The letter arrived on a cold morning, its wax seal bearing the crest of a family you had long since abandoned. Your Ancestor’s voice, raspy and laden with a chilling finality, echoed through the parchment: "Ruin has come to our family." He spoke of a life spent in decadent luxury, followed by an obsession with the occult that ultimately unearthed an ancient, unspeakable evil beneath his manor. Now, the burden falls to you, the Heir, to reclaim your birthright and purge the corruption festering in the dark. The Long Road to Redemption

Your journey begins on The Old Road, a treacherous path where you meet your first two companions: Reynauld, a Crusader seeking penance, and Dismas, a Highwayman with a checkered past. Together, you navigate the shadows until the dilapidated silhouette of the Hamlet appears—your base of operations and the only sanctuary against the horrors of the estate. The Ancestral Burden
